🚀 Master Embedded Systems with These Expert-Reviewed Courses

Embedded systems are the backbone of modern tech—from smart devices to autonomous vehicles. Whether you're a student, engineer, or career switcher, these three courses will help you build in-demand skills in firmware, machine learning (ML), and real-time systems.

I’ve reviewed each in detail, covering what you’ll learn, who it’s for, and key takeaways. Let’s dive in!


1️⃣ Embedded Software and Hardware Architecture

🔗 Full Review Here

🔧 What’s Covered?

Microcontroller vs. microprocessor architectures (ARM, AVR, etc.) ✔ Writing efficient firmware in C/C++ for resource-constrained systems ✔ Debugging techniques and hardware-software co-design

🎯 Ideal For:

  • Engineers transitioning from software to embedded roles
  • Beginners who want a strong foundation in low-level programming


2️⃣ Introduction to Embedded Machine Learning

🔗 Full Review Here

🧠 What’s Covered?

✔ Deploying TinyML models (TensorFlow Lite, Edge Impulse) on microcontrollers ✔ Optimizing neural networks for low-power devices (e.g., Arduino, Raspberry Pi) ✔ Real-world applications: sensor data analysis, voice recognition, predictive maintenance

🎯 Ideal For:

  • IoT developers exploring AI at the edge
  • ML engineers who want to bridge the gap between cloud and embedded systems


3️⃣ Real-Time Embedded Systems Specialization

🔗 Full Review Here

⏱️ What’s Covered?

RTOS (FreeRTOS, Zephyr) vs. bare-metal programming ✔ Scheduling, interrupt handling, and meeting hard deadlines ✔ Case studies: Medical devices, automotive systems, aerospace controls

🎯 Ideal For:

  • Engineers working on safety-critical systems (medical, automotive, robotics)
  • Developers aiming to optimize performance in time-sensitive applications
